Easy breezy brunch @ The Pool Deck

Hand us a plate and let us have our pick of ripe seasonal fruit, rich and creamy cheeses and freshly baked bread, danishes and croissants.

And if you really want us to tuck in, put out a buffet of home style food … thinly carved slices of tender roast beef sirloin drizzled in a jus and a tasty French toast casserole with bacon. Yes please! Brunch at DaVinci Hotel and Suites is done simple but with a twist. You get to indulge in comforting food poolside while soaking up sunshine, breathing in fresh air and sipping on something refreshing. Whether you intend to nibble and chatter all afternoon or lounge while you savour every bite, you will find yourself having the best time with the live instrumental music playing in the background and a chilled mimosa in hand.

Making sure brunch is a breeze is executive chef of Maximillien Restaurant Atma Mahadea who loves to experiment with fusion flavours.

While the brunch menu stays the same every month, he likes to keep things exciting by adding something different to each occasion. For Easter Sunday, there was hot cross buns, chocolate bunnies and pickled fish. Our fave on-the-menu dish of the day, the chicken curry, warming and aromatic with a nice bite to it.

To cool you down and make you feel like a kid again, they have an ice cream station with cones, waffles, pancakes, sprinkles, smarties and sauces. There are also baked lemon tartlets and traditional mini malva puddings.

You can arrive casual, with the whole family, or dress up wearing your best pair of stylish shades to compliment the bold black and white stripped pool deck furnishing. With winter approaching, there are heaters and seating indoors.

Brunch @ The Pool Deck is served on the last Sunday of every month at DaVinci Hotel and Suites from 11am to 2pm and costs R385 per person – so  worth it! Pre-book on 011-292-7169. Details: legacyhotels.co.za
